Scholars Propose AI Pre-Review for Papers: Automated Code Replication and Error Checking

Afinetheorem · x · 2026-08-07

Discussing the potential of AI in academic peer review, the author proposes a more aggressive approach: introducing an AI 'technical referee' to evaluate papers before human reviewers even see them.

This AI system would not only identify specific types of errors that humans might miss but also handle mechanical tasks up to and including running all replication code. The author argues that since the point of science is correctness, refusing to use the best models for verification is research malpractice, akin to an actuary refusing to use a calculator.
